Transaction 34b9ef596f24e7a80ec331f3b8048b6e7f7ce83ea5e235426dc38e9512444495

2 Input
2 Outputs
  • 34b9ef596f24e7a80ec331f3b8048b6e7f7ce83ea5e235426dc38e9512444495:0
  • value  31140000
    address  3LUtMh1cKNXr2j7QbwbwGaFiuBtJ124Wds
  • 34b9ef596f24e7a80ec331f3b8048b6e7f7ce83ea5e235426dc38e9512444495:1
  • value  960475891
    address  184LUPGNhnauEuHUAMLciarWDU4QX1JS8B